متن کاملThe Reflection for Multimedia Teaching
Today, multimedia teaching has been extensive used in teaching. Multimedia teaching has the advantages that traditional teaching model can’t compare with. But we should avoid the disadvantages as well. Based on analysis of the disadvantages of multimedia teaching, we made some suggestions on applying it in teaching in this paper.
متن کاملFilming eugenics: teaching the history of eugenics through film.
In teaching eugenics to undergraduate students and general public audiences, film should he considered as a provocative and fruitful medium that can generate important discussions about the intersections among eugenics, gender, class, race, and sexuality.
